The American Pitbull Terrier is a medium-sized, solidly built, short-haired breed of dog. The Pitbull Terrier was created by cross breeding Old English Terriers and Old English Bulldogs, to produce a combination of the Terrier's gameness and the strength and athletic ability of the bulldog. The Pitbull Terrier was created in England and was introduced to the United States of America in the 18th century. The American Pitbull Terrier was traditionally used in bloodsports such as bull baiting, bear baiting and dog fighting. After these bloodsports were outlawed in the mid-19th century, the American Pitbull Terrier was employed to catch semi wild cattle, hogs and other ranch animals. Due to the strength and athleticism they were also used to hunt and drive livestock. In modern times, the American Pitbull Terrier is mainly used as a police dog, therapy dog or as a family companion. An average American Pitbull Terrier will be confident, eager to please and greet guests, loving, loyal and obedient.
